Description
English: El Moro, or Inscription Rock, western New Mexico This is plate 80 in a series of views by Alexander Gardner made in 1867 and 1868 starting in St. Louis, Missouri through Kansas, Colorado, New Mexico, and Arizona to San Francisco, California. Series made for the Union Pacific Railroad
